Connecting Your SMART Response
(formerly Senteo) Interactive Response
System Receiver

Your SMART Mobile Stand integrates with your SMART Response interactive

response system through a USB A connection. Although receivers don’t require

an unobstructed line-of-sight transmission path—such as infrared devices

require—you can operate your SMART Response receiver over longer distances

if you minimize interference, signal reflections and the number and size of objects

between your receiver and the clickers.

To connect

your receiver

1.

Position your SMART Response receiver in an unobtrusive location away

from other wireless products, such as 2.4 GHz routers and cordless telephones.

For temporary installations, place the receiver inside or on top of your

SMART Mobile Stand’s cabinet.

For permanent installations, you can secure the receiver to the stand

with two screws (not included).

Orient the receiver with the long side or edge facing the class, as shown.

IMPORTANT

If you installed a SMART Board for Flat-Panel Displays interactive overlay

on your SMART Mobile Stand:

Position the outside edge of your receiver no more than 6" (15 cm)

from the speaker panels so that you don’t damage the receiver

when you lower your interactive overlay.

OR

Insert the included clevis pins as described on page 13 to prevent

your SMART Mobile Stand from reaching its lowest position.
